Workshop Overview

The Association of Wheelchair Users (AWCU) organizes an annual event called Workshop 4 Wheels, dedicated to empowering wheelchair users across Namibia. This workshop focuses on practical skills such as wheelchair maintenance and repair, providing participants with the knowledge to enhance their mobility and independence. Additionally, the event offers sessions on advocacy, accessibility rights, and community engagement, fostering a supportive environment for attendees to share experiences and build networks. By equipping individuals with both technical skills and valuable information, Workshop 4 Wheels plays a crucial role in promoting self-reliance and inclusivity within the community.

AWCU is a non-profit organisation initiated in January 2016. We are dedicated to improving the lives of people with disabilities, specifically wheelchair users, their families, and stakeholders.
